![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() Skills for Sustainable IndustryDuring the next 8 months (to the end of June 2010) ATEC will construct, fit-out and equip extended training facilities at its Ottoway and Lonsdale sites, incorporating a new workshop and new and refurbished classrooms. Upon completion, ATEC will commence training in a suite of Renewable Energy 'Electrotechnology' and 'Engineering' qualifications that meet the requirements of the Australian Quality Training Framework. These qualifications will complement the Certificates I, II and III currently being delivered in the electrical and electrotechnology fields. ATEC is excited to be developing into this widely identified area of significance for climate control and sustainability and looks forward to providing students with entry level employability skills in the industry and enabling the development of a workforce skilled for renewable and sustainable energy.
This project is funded by the Australian Government through the Teaching and Learning Capital Fund (TLCF) for Vocational Education and Training (VET).
